Mod-S: ECU/Bus Simulation

Technical Overview

Mod-S is the simulation accelerator in CUTS, focused on virtualizing ECU and bus behavior for practical validation. It supports simulation of communication patterns across CAN and Ethernet scenarios, including diagnostics request/response style workflows and ECU state-behavior modeling.

By enabling virtual interaction paths, Mod-S allows engineering teams to validate logic and behavior before complete physical environments are available. This improves test readiness and shortens iteration cycles by allowing earlier scenario execution. The module is particularly useful where network interaction, diagnostics behavior, and ECU communication dynamics must be validated repeatedly under controlled conditions.

Core Capabilities

  • CAN and Ethernet communication behavior simulation
  • Diagnostics request/response scenario validation
  • ECU state management simulation workflows
  • Virtualized communication behavior for early testing
  • Reusable simulation profiles for repeatable scenario validation
